County of Maui officials are asking for the public's help in identifying the individual responsible for vandalizing at least 19 county vehicles at around 5:30am this morning. The vehicles were parked at the Kalana O Maui Building (200 S. High St., Wailuku), and security camera footage shows an individual driving something into the vehicles' tires.
